JavaTM 2 Platform
Standard Ed. 6

javax.swing.text
類別 StyledEditorKit.ForegroundAction

java.lang.Object
  繼承者 javax.swing.AbstractAction
      繼承者 javax.swing.text.TextAction
          繼承者 javax.swing.text.StyledEditorKit.StyledTextAction
              繼承者 javax.swing.text.StyledEditorKit.ForegroundAction
所有已實作的介面:
ActionListener, Serializable, Cloneable, EventListener, Action
正在封閉類別:
StyledEditorKit

public static class StyledEditorKit.ForegroundAction
extends StyledEditorKit.StyledTextAction

設置前景色的操作。此操作為當前選中的目標 JEditorPane 的範圍設置 StyleConstants.Foreground 屬性。該操作通過在與目標 JEditorPane 相關聯的樣式文檔上調用 StyledDocument.setCharacterAttributes 來完成。

如果目標文本元件被指定為 ActionEvent 的源,則存在一個命令字元串,該命令字元串將被解釋成為前景色。調用 Color.decode 來解釋該字元串,而且因此對該方法而言,它是合法的輸入。

警告:此類別的已序列化物件與以後的 Swing 版本不相容。當前序列化支持適用於短期存儲或運行相同 Swing 版本的應用程序之間的 RMI。從 1.4 版本開始,已在 java.beans 套件中添加了支持所有 JavaBeansTM 長期存儲的功能。請參見 XMLEncoder


欄位摘要
 
從類別 javax.swing.AbstractAction 繼承的欄位
changeSupport, enabled
 
從介面 javax.swing.Action 繼承的欄位
ACCELERATOR_KEY, ACTION_COMMAND_KEY, DEFAULT, DISPLAYED_MNEMONIC_INDEX_KEY, LARGE_ICON_KEY, LONG_DESCRIPTION, MNEMONIC_KEY, NAME, SELECTED_KEY, SHORT_DESCRIPTION, SMALL_ICON
 
建構子摘要
StyledEditorKit.ForegroundAction(String nm, Color fg)
          創建新的 ForegroundAction。
 
方法摘要
 void actionPerformed(ActionEvent e)
          設置前景色。
 
從類別 javax.swing.text.StyledEditorKit.StyledTextAction 繼承的方法
getEditor, getStyledDocument, getStyledEditorKit, setCharacterAttributes, setParagraphAttributes
 
從類別 javax.swing.text.TextAction 繼承的方法
augmentList, getFocusedComponent, getTextComponent
 
從類別 javax.swing.AbstractAction 繼承的方法
addPropertyChangeListener, clone, firePropertyChange, getKeys, getPropertyChangeListeners, getValue, isEnabled, putValue, removePropertyChangeListener, setEnabled
 
從類別 java.lang.Object 繼承的方法
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

建構子詳細資訊

StyledEditorKit.ForegroundAction

public StyledEditorKit.ForegroundAction(String nm,
                                        Color fg)
創建新的 ForegroundAction。

參數:
nm - 操作名
fg - 前景色
方法詳細資訊

actionPerformed

public void actionPerformed(ActionEvent e)
設置前景色。

參數:
e - 操作事件

JavaTM 2 Platform
Standard Ed. 6

提交錯誤或意見

版權所有 2008 Sun Microsystems, Inc. 保留所有權利。請遵守GNU General Public License, version 2 only